Unix与Linux是现代计算环境中最为常见的操作系统,特别是在服务器应用场景中,它们各自展现出独特的优势和特点。选择合适的系统对于确保服务器的稳定性和性能至关重要。此文旨在分析它们的区别,以及在不同情况下哪个更适合用于服务器。

Unix系统以其强大的稳定性和高可靠性著称。作为一个历史悠久的操作系统,Unix专为大型计算机及服务器设计,广泛应用于企业级环境。在性能评测方面,Unix通常展现出更高的处理器效率和更好的多任务处理能力,这使其在高负载、高并发的应用中表现尤为突出。
另一方面,Linux起源于Unix,但经过多年的发展,其架构和功能得到了极大的增强。Linux的开源特性使得开发者能够根据特定需求进行高度自定义,这在DIY组装和性能优化中是一个无可比拟的优势。Linux的社区支持极为强大,用户能够轻松找到解决方案,解决开发和运行中遇到的各种问题。
在市场趋势方面,Linux的普及率逐年增加,尤其是在云计算和大数据应用领域,Linux的灵活性和成本效益让其成为首选。例如,许多云服务提供商如AWS、Google Cloud等都主要基于Linux架构,使企业能够更灵活地应对市场需求。相比之下,Unix系统由于其商业许可证和较高的成本,逐渐失去了一部分市场份额。
性能评测数据显示,针对特定任务,例如数据库管理和大规模计算,Unix仍旧是一个稳定的选择。但在大多数现代服务器应用场景中,Linux所具备的丰富的软件生态和社区支持,使其在性价比和适应性上更具优势,其轻量化的特性也使得Linux在资源有限的环境中表现更佳。
选择Linux或Unix,应依据实际需求。例如,如果企业重视成本且缺乏庞大的IT支持团队,Linux无疑是更实用的选择。而对于追求极高可靠性和稳定性的行业,Unix则能提供更为坚实的基础。
常见问题解答(FAQ):
1. Unix和Linux的最大区别是什么?
Unix是一个老牌的商业操作系统,而Linux是基于Unix的开源系统,支持更多的硬件平台。
2. 在服务器应用中,为什么Linux较受欢迎?
Linux的开源特性使其更灵活,且社区支持强大,适合各类项目,成本低。
3. 哪种系统更适合高性能数据库应用?
Unix在高负载情况下表现更为卓越,但现代Linux发行版在性能优化后也能出色支持数据库应用。
4. 使用Linux进行DIY组装是否简单?
相对而言,Linux的开放性和大量的社区资源使得DIY组装和故障排查变得较为容易。
5. 选择哪个系统取决于什么因素?
选择应依据预算、项目需求、团队技术能力及维护支持等多方面因素综合考虑。
